KARACHI: Sindh Inspector General of Police (IGP) Dr Syed Kaleem Imam on Tuesday directed the Operations additional inspector general to ensure establishment of police desks and to nominate focal persons at all the hospitals across the province.

Talking to a delegation of Sindh Health Care Commission (SHCC) which called on him, the IGP said that measures by institutions were mandatory to cope with the incidents at the hospitals. He appealed to the people to immediately approach the police desk or the focal persons in case of any incident regarding medical facility at the hospitals. The delegation led by SHCC’s Dr Minhaj Qidwai discussed the recent incident of alleged negligence which took place at a hospital in Gulistan-e-Jauhar. The delegation informed the IGP that the process of inspecting the quality of services being provided to the citizens at the hospitals across the province was underway.
